Quick answer:

The future of asentar is regular: asentaré, asentarás, asentará, asentaremos, asentaréis, asentarán.

When to Use the Future

Use the future to predict when something will settle or to state that you will establish or record something later.

Notes on asentar in the Future

Asentar is regular in the future. You simply add the endings to the full infinitive.

Example Sentences

  • Con el tiempo, el terreno se asentará.

    Over time, the ground will settle.

  • Asentaremos las bases de la empresa el próximo mes.

    We will lay the foundations of the company next month.

  • Mañana asentarás tu firma en el contrato.

    Tomorrow you will place your signature on the contract.

Common Mistakes

  • Mistake: Using 'asientaré' instead of 'asentaré'.

    Correct: asentaré

    Why: The stem change 'ie' only occurs in the present tense, not the future.
